2 Chronicles 22:1-5 New Century Version (NCV)

1. The people of Jerusalem chose Ahaziah, Jehoram’s youngest son, to be king in his place. The robbers who had come with the Arabs to attack Jehoram’s camp had killed all of Jehoram’s older sons. So Ahaziah began to rule Judah.

2. Ahaziah was twenty-two years old when he became king, and he ruled one year in Jerusalem. His mother’s name was Athaliah, a granddaughter of Omri.

3. Ahaziah followed the ways of Ahab’s family, because his mother encouraged him to do wrong.

4. Ahaziah did what the Lord said was wrong, as Ahab’s family had done. They gave advice to Ahaziah after his father died, and their bad advice led to his death.

5. Following their advice, Ahaziah went with Joram son of Ahab to Ramoth in Gilead, where they fought against Hazael king of Aram. The Arameans wounded Joram.
